Output 203901d58d12309f81e2d5a27360933ad9aa4c30f31717aeb8d87fcdf5b36ccb:0

value
305642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ded73c69ce7ceadf8b3440264f1201020e0b11a3 OP_EQUAL
address
3N1HmzJgiX1525FF1XBygxfHp9ihZc5ZpM
transaction
203901d58d12309f81e2d5a27360933ad9aa4c30f31717aeb8d87fcdf5b36ccb
spent
true